Compare Hunters Creek to Daytona Beach

This post compares Hunters Creek, Florida to Daytona Beach, Florida across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Hunters Creek (CDP) Daytona Beach (city)
Population 22,999 65,339
Income (median) $45,425 $31,679
Home Value (median) $265,300 $126,300
White 70% 58%
Black 7% 33%
Asian 11% 2%
With Kids 41% 18%
Age (median) 36 40
Rentals 51% 56%

Questions and Answers:

Q: Which is more populated, Hunters Creek or Daytona Beach?
A: Hunters Creek has a much smaller population count than Daytona Beach: 22999 compared with 65339 total people.

Q: Do incomes tend to be higher in Hunters Creek or in Daytona Beach?
A: Incomes are on average much higher in Hunters Creek.

Q: Are homes more expensive in Hunters Creek or Daytona Beach?
A: Homes tend to be much more expensive in Hunters Creek.

Q: Which has a higher percentage of housing rental units?
A: Daytona Beach does. The percentage of rentals is quite similar: 51% for Hunters Creek versus 56% for Daytona Beach.
